The typical scene kid can be noticed by the following;
-black teased medium length hair with red, pink, or blonde streaks in the underlayers
-tight dark blue jeans with a taper to them in most cases.
-if the scene girl chooses to don a skirt than black 3/4 leggings are appropriate attire to match.
-heavy well done make-up throughout the eye area for men...
-... and to add you have sometimes a pattern of stars from the corner of the eye(dots and other objects are also acceptable.)also they usually don a small amount of blush to make their cheeks rosy.
-tight band t- shirts (black or a bright colour) or a random t-shirt
-large framed sunglasses(Chanel, Dolce&Gabanna, Versace etc.)
-you can usually find them accesorizing with a bandanna of some colour on their bodies.
-usually slip on flat shoes or converse chuck taylor high tops.
-gauged(stretched) ear holes
-facial piercings
-tattoos
-tight longsleeves or jackets with a faux fur trim
-studded leather belts with impressive buckles or a regular buckle off to the side.
That is how i would define your average scene kid, however whereever you go there is always going to be some form of difference based on that area's current trends.
